What is Data Science? 

March 25, 20243 Mins Read
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Email

Data science is an interdisciplinary field that combines statistics, computer science, and domain expertise to extract insights and knowledge from structured and unstructured data. The goal is to generate insights and knowledge that can help organizations make data-driven decisions and solve complex problems. 

Data science involves a wide range of techniques and technologies, including data collection and storage, data cleansing and preparation, statistical analysis, machine learning, data visualization, and data interpretation. These techniques are used to identify patterns and relationships within data, develop predictive models, and generate actionable insights. 

It is used in many different fields, including business, healthcare, education, social science, and many others. Some common applications include customer segmentation, fraud detection, predictive maintenance, personalized medicine, and recommendation engines. 

The practice of data science requires a combination of technical and analytical skills, as well as an understanding of the specific domain in which the data is being analyzed. Data scientists must be able to collect and manipulate large data sets, use statistical methods to analyze data, and develop models that can predict future outcomes. 

Data Science Helps Businesses in Following Ways:

  • Data-Driven Decision Making: Empowers strategic choices through data analysis for better outcomes.
  • Business Optimization: Enhances efficiency and cost savings by streamlining processes.
  • Predictive Capabilities: Anticipates trends and behavior for a competitive advantage.
  • Customer Insights: Personalizes marketing and improves customer engagement.
  • Innovation and Product Development: Drives innovation and identifies opportunities.
  • Healthcare Advancements: Revolutionizes healthcare with disease prediction and personalized treatments.
  • Fraud Detection and Security: Identifies anomalies for enhanced cybersecurity.

What Are Other Terms for Data Science? 

Data science is a relatively new and rapidly evolving field, and there are many related terms and concepts that are often used interchangeably. Some other common terms include: 

  • Data analytics 
  • Big data analytics 
  • Business analytics 
  • Machine learning 
  • Artificial intelligence (AI) 
  • Predictive analytics 
  • Data mining
  • Data engineering 
  • Statistical analysis 
  • Data-driven decision-making 

Each of these terms has its own nuances and focuses, but they all involve using data to generate insights and knowledge that can inform decision-making, drive performance improvements, and solve complex problems. 

Why is Data Science Important? 

Data science is important because it enables organizations to make data-driven decisions and gain insights that can improve performance and drive innovation. Here are some specific reasons why it’s important: 

  1. Improved decision-making: By using data to inform decision-making, organizations can make better decisions that are based on facts and evidence rather than intuition or guesswork. 
  2. Enhanced customer experiences: It can help organizations gain insights into customer behavior, preferences, and needs, allowing them to tailor their products, services, and marketing efforts to better meet customer needs. 
  3. Increased efficiency and productivity: It can help organizations identify inefficiencies and streamline operations, reducing costs and improving productivity. 
  4. Predictive analytics: It can help organizations predict future trends and behavior, allowing them to make proactive decisions and stay ahead of the competition. 
  5. Innovation: By analyzing data and identifying patterns and relationships, data science can help organizations develop new products, services, and business models that drive innovation and growth. 
  6. Personalization: It can help organizations personalize their products, services, and marketing efforts, increasing customer engagement and loyalty. 

In conclusion, it’s important because it provides organizations with the tools and insights they need to make better decisions, improve performance, and drive growth.
